Olympic Sun: A Vibrant Illustrated Tribute to Olympic Heroes

Mostafa Abdelmawla's Award-Winning Book Captures Iconic Olympic Moments

Mostafa Abdelmawla's "Olympic Sun" is a beautifully illustrated book that pays homage to the iconic figures of the Olympic Games. The book, which won the Golden A' Graphics, Illustration and Visual Communication Design Award in 2022, is a testament to the power of art in capturing and conveying the passion, persistence, and excellence of Olympic athletes.

Abdelmawla's inspiration for the book came from real figures in the history of the Olympic Games. He sought to capture their iconic moments and inspirational techniques, portraying them as heroes for younger generations. The book is a testament to the belief that strength comes from within and can overcome any obstacle, pain, or injustice.

"Olympic Sun" stands out for its vibrant and dimensional illustrations, focusing on the successive phases of movement of Olympic athletes. The book was realized through sketches made with pencil, then scanned and illustrated using Adobe Illustrator. It is available in various sizes, with the standard version measuring 8.5" x 8.5".

The book's layout is designed to be friendly and approachable for children. Most of the illustrations are connected throughout the pages, while others are spread over double-folded pages. This layout, combined with the dynamic illustrations and vivid color palette, encourages interaction with the story.

The project began in September 2019 and was completed in July 2020. However, the publishing date was pushed to July 2021 due to the COVID-19 pandemic and the resulting delay of the Olympic Games. Abdelmawla conducted extensive research on famous Olympians like Florence Griffith, Usain Bolt, and Farida Osman, studying the anatomy of their movements and commemorating some of their career highlights.

The main challenge was capturing the inspirational moments of some of the best Olympic athletes in a visually interesting way. Abdelmawla overcame this by using fresh drawing angles and different perspectives in the style of illustration, focusing on the energetic movement of athletes, and applying a vibrant gradient color palette.

The book tells the story of a young boy and his mother who visit the arena of the Tokyo 2021 Olympic Games. They fall in love with the variety of sports on offer and are blown away by the inspirational athletic performances. The boy leaves with happy memories and lessons that will guide him to a better future full of achievements. The copyrights of "Olympic Sun" belong to Mostafa Abdelmawla and author Odetta A. Fraser.
